Tropfenbild
Tropfenbild, literally translating to "drop image," is a German term that does not have a single, universally fixed definition. In practice, it is used in various contexts to refer to an image in which a liquid droplet is a central subject or feature, or to the optical image of a drop observed under illumination. Because it is not a formal technical term, its exact meaning depends on the disciplinary setting.
